    Olmsted 200 invites you to join a July 20 webinar at 3 pm Eastern time in our Conversations with Olmsted series as we explore different aspects of Olmsted’s far-reaching influence on America’s physical landscape and social fabric. Frederick Law Olmsted and the Olmsted firm believed that thoughtfully-designed public parks could bring communities together and provide residents and visitors with a host of health, economic and environmental benefits. Over a century after their creation, parks in New York, Louisville and Seattle face new opportunities and challenges.

    Moderated by Karen Phillips, FASLA and 2021 LAF Medal Honoree in conversation with three innovative leaders of historic Olmsted parks, this program will examine the importance of public parks in addressing today’s ecological, social, and cultural changes as well as the need to sustain them for future generations. Panelists include:

    • Susan Donoghue, President and Park Administrator, Prospect Park Alliance and NYC Parks
    • Layla George, President/CEO of Olmsted Parks Conservancy in Louisville, KY
    • Jennifer Ott, Assistant Director of HistoryLink and Steering Committee Chair of Volunteer Park Trust in Seattle, WA
